|
@@ -434,7 +434,7 @@ void HAL_ADC_ConvCpltCallback(ADC_HandleTypeDef* hadc)
|
|
|
}
|
|
|
else
|
|
|
{
|
|
|
- if( (MC_VerInfo.HW_Version[7] >= 'B') && (MC_VerInfo.HW_Version[7] <= 'E') )
|
|
|
+ if( MC_HallSensorData.InverterExistFlag == FALSE )
|
|
|
{
|
|
|
if(MOS_NTC_InitFinishedFlag == FALSE)
|
|
|
{
|
|
@@ -448,7 +448,7 @@ void HAL_ADC_ConvCpltCallback(ADC_HandleTypeDef* hadc)
|
|
|
T_Filt_Cnt++;
|
|
|
if(T_Filt_Cnt >= 3000)
|
|
|
{
|
|
|
- if( (MC_VerInfo.HW_Version[7] >= 'B') && (MC_VerInfo.HW_Version[7] <= 'E') )
|
|
|
+ if( MC_HallSensorData.InverterExistFlag == FALSE )
|
|
|
{
|
|
|
MC_RunInfo.T_PCB = GetNTCTempera_20K(T_PCB_Sum / 3000);
|
|
|
MC_RunInfo.T_Coil = GetNTCTempera_20K(T_Coil_Sum / 3000);
|
|
@@ -488,7 +488,7 @@ void HAL_ADC_ConvCpltCallback(ADC_HandleTypeDef* hadc)
|
|
|
}
|
|
|
|
|
|
//¸üÐÂĸÏßµçÁ÷
|
|
|
- if( (VersionIdentifyFinishedFlag == TRUE)&&(MC_VerInfo.HW_Version[7] >= 'B') && (MC_VerInfo.HW_Version[7] <= 'E') )
|
|
|
+ if( MC_HallSensorData.InverterExistFlag == FALSE )
|
|
|
{
|
|
|
Temp_32 = (ADC1_Result[ADC1_RANK_CURRENT] - uw_current_offset) * 39449 >> 10; //3300/4095* 0.98/8.2 /0.0025
|
|
|
}
|